The image displays an outdoor scene in Accra, Ghana, under bright daylight. A wooden utility pole stands slightly right of the frame's center, affixed with several paper posters. One prominent poster features a black and white portrait of a man, identified by text below as "Emmanuel Kwasi" and "Member of Parliament," indicating a political campaign. The foreground and mid-ground are dominated by lush vegetation. Several large plants with striking yellow-green variegated leaves, consistent with Canna lilies, are centrally positioned. Below these, a dense layer of small-leaved purple plants, characteristic of *Tradescantia pallida* (Purple Heart), covers the ground. Behind the plants and utility pole, a light green painted wall extends across the background. To the right of the pole, additional green foliage and a plant bearing small yellow clusters are visible. The lower right portion of the scene reveals a brownish-orange concrete curb or planter edge, bordering an area of reddish-brown soil, scattered rocks, and minor refuse. No individuals are present, and no overt actions or interactions are depicted within the frame.
